2003 Buick LeSabre Custom, 109,000 miles -- driving hear a noise begin about 25 mph -- sounds akin to something rubbing on the tread, a model plane, or akin driving off side of interstate (but not th

Driving hear a noise begin about 25 mph -- sounds akin to something rubbing on the tread, a model plane, or akin to when you drive on shoulder of the interestate and the divots make your car vibrate and make a loud noise similar (but it is not that loud) -- just started while travelling -- no dahs lights come on, no problem with steering or acceleration -- does not make the sound when idle and engine revved -- sound starts low but gets higher pitched faster you drive -- sounds like from somewhere in front half of car -- tires not showing any odd wear -- serpentine belt fine -- no vibrations felt in steering wheel except ever so slight as noise begins about 25 mph -- ideas?

SOURCE: front end vibration

It sounds as though your car has two seperate problems. The first problem with the vibration that goes away when you let off the gas pedal is caused by a bad INNER CV joint. It only vibrates when you are accelerating because that is when the joint is under stress. Your vehicle has two axles, each with an inner and an outer joint. My suggestion is to have a competent shop determine which is the bad side and replace the entire axle. The second vibration which occurs at any speed is most likely cause by either a bad tire, or a bent rim.

SOURCE: low level growling noise at rt. front wheel

first rotate the tires see if there is a change. If that does not have a desirable effect there may be a worn wheel bearing,take note if the sound or vibration gets louder as you turn a corner, try left turns as well as right turns if the noise increases it is a wheel bearing.
